【优化方案】高中数学 第1章1.1算法的含义课件 苏教必修3_第1页
【优化方案】高中数学 第1章1.1算法的含义课件 苏教必修3_第2页
【优化方案】高中数学 第1章1.1算法的含义课件 苏教必修3_第3页
【优化方案】高中数学 第1章1.1算法的含义课件 苏教必修3_第4页
【优化方案】高中数学 第1章1.1算法的含义课件 苏教必修3_第5页
已阅读5页,还剩20页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

1.1算法的含义学习目标1.通过实例体会算法的基本思想,了解算法的含义和主要特征;2.会用自然语言表述简单的算法.

课堂互动讲练知能优化训练1.1算法的含义课前自主学案课前自主学案温故夯基在信息技术高度发达的今天,我们经常利用电子邮件与朋友联络.发送电子邮件的过程,通常可以分以下几步来完成:第一步,打开电子信箱;第二步,点击“写邮件”;第三步,输入发送地址;第四步,输入主题;第五步,输入信件内容;第六步,点击“发送邮件”.事实上,完成任何一件工作,大都需要按照一定的步骤或程序来进行,这就是我们本节课要学习的算法.1.算法的含义对一类问题的_____的、_____的求解方法称为算法.2.算法的特征(1)有限性.一个算法在执行_______步骤之后必须结束,而不能无限地进行下去.(2)确定性.算法中的每一个步骤和_____应当是确定的,并且执行后能够得到确定的结果.(3)可行性.任何一个算法必须能够在_______上进行.因此,在算法中所有的运算必须是计算机能够执行的基本运算.知新益能机械统一有限个次序计算机问题探究1.算法与一般意义上具体问题的解法相同吗?提示:算法与一般意义上具体问题的解法既有联系,又有区别,它们之间是一般和特殊的关系,也是抽象与具体的关系.算法的获得要借助一般意义上具体问题的求解方法,而任何一个具体问题都可以利用这类问题的一般算法来解决.2.求解某一类问题的算法一定是惟一的吗?提示:不一定,因为一件事情往往不是只有一个解决方案.同样,对于某一类问题它的算法也可以是多样的,如二元一次方程组的解法就有加减消元法和代入消元法两种,因此求解此类问题的算法就不是惟一的.课堂互动讲练考点突破算法的含义考点一算法可以理解为按要求设计好的有限的、确切的计算步骤或序列,并且这些步骤或序列能够解决一类问题.下列说法正确的序号是________.(1)算法就是某个问题的解题过程;(2)设计算法要本着简单方便的原则;(3)解决某一个具体问题时,算法不同,结果不同;(4)算法执行步骤的次数不可以很大,否则无法实施.【思路点拨】正确理解算法的含义及特征是解题的关键.例1【解析】算法与某个问题的解题过程既有区别又有联系,所以(1)不正确.一个具体问题可以有不同的算法,但结果肯定相同,所以(3)不正确.算法执行步骤是有限步就可以,所以(4)不正确.【答案】

(2)【名师点点评】算法一一般是是机械械的,,有时时需要要进行行大量量的重重复计计算..只要要按部部就班班地去去做,,总能能算出出结果果.通通常把把算法法过程程称为为“数学机机械化化”.数学学机械械化的的最大大优点点是它它可以以借助助计算算机来来完成成.实实际上上,处处理任任何问问题都都需要要算法法,如如中国国象棋棋有中中国象象棋的的棋谱谱、走走法、、胜负负的评评判准准则,,而国国际象象棋有有国际际象棋棋的棋棋谱、、走法法、胜胜负的的评判判准则则;再再比如如申请请出国国有一一系列列的先先后手手续,,购买买物品品也有有相关关的手手续等等等..算法的设计考点二要设计计一个个具体体问题题的算算法,,需要要做到到:(1)认真分分析问问题,,找出出解决决此问问题的的一般般数学学方法法;(2)借助有有关的的变量量或参参数对对算法法加以以表述述;(3)将解解决决问问题题的的过过程程划划分分为为若若干干步步骤骤;;(4)用简简练练的的语语言言将将各各个个步步骤骤表表示示出出来来..设计计一一个个算算法法,,求求表表面面积积为为16ππ的球球的的体体积积..【思路路点点拨拨】由球球的的表表面面积积公公式式可可求求得得半半径径R,再再由由球球的的体体积积公公式式可可求求得得球球的的体体积积;;也也可可由由表表面面积积与与半半径径关关系系,,及及体体积积与与半半径径关关系系直直接接得得到到体体积积与与表表面面积积的的关关系系,,从从而而直直接接求求解解..例2【名师师点点评评】比较较法法一一与与法法二二,,法法一一用用的的是是分分步步算算法法,,清清楚楚明明白白,,法法二二用用的的是是综综合合算算法法,,步步骤骤简简练练,,两两种种方方法法各各有有千千秋秋,,但但在在实实际际操操作作中中,,法法二二更更可可取取,,因因为为它它的的步步骤骤更更为为简简单单..互动探究究1将本例中中的表面面积和体体积对调调,并设设计一个个算法..算法的应用考点三解决一个个问题的的算法不不是惟一一的,我我们设计计算法时时,应本本着简捷捷方便的的原则,,讲究科科学性,,应满足足以下几几点:(1)算法能解解决某一一问题并并能重复复使用..(2)要使算法法步骤尽尽量少,,算法尽尽量简单单.(3)要使设计计的算法法满足确确定性、、可行性性、有限限性.例3【思路点拨拨】解答本题题的关键键是对x进行判断断,根据据x的不同范范围求出出y,输出y值.【规范解答答】算法如下下:第一步输输入x的值;3分第二步当当x≤-1时,计算y=-x2-1,否则执行第三三步;8分第三步计算算y=x3;12分第四步输出出y.14分【名师点评】(1)本题容易不进进行判断直接接代入关系式式求值导致错错误;(2)输入自变量的的值,设计算算法求对应的的函数值时,,如果是分段段函数,那么么在设计算法法时,要对输输入的自变量量的值根据已已知条件去判判断,再分类类求值.解:算法如下下:第一步输入入x的值;第二步当x≤-1时,计算y=2x-1,否则执行第第三步;第三步当x<2时,计算y=log2(x+1),否则执行第第四步;第四步计算算y=x2;第五步输出出y.1.算法的描述述可以有不同同的方式:可可以用自然语语言或数学语语言加以叙述述,也可以用用高级语言编编写程序实现现,或可以用用程序框图直直观清晰地表表达.2.算法必须能能够解决一类类问题,应尽尽量简单、步步骤尽量少,,并且应保证证计算机能够够执行.方法感悟3.算法设计::

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

最新文档

评论

0/150

提交评论